This antique edition of The Poetical Works of Alexander Pope represents a significant era in American publishing when the A. L. Burt Company democratized English classics. These volumes are collectible for their period-specific bindings and their preservation of Pope's influential 18th-century satirical and philosophical verse.
What Is The Poetical Works of Alexander Pope Worth?
The typical price range for The Poetical Works of Alexander Pope is $20 - $60 based on recent sales. However, values can vary depending on the item's condition, rarity, and other factors such as:
- The physical condition of the binding, specifically looking for minimal fraying at the spine and corners.
- The presence of intact gilt edges or decorative embossing on the front cover and spine.
- The scarcity of the specific series design, as A. L. Burt released several different aesthetic versions of their 'Home Library'.
- Internal cleanliness, including the absence of foxing, water damage, or significant previous owner inscriptions.
How to Identify The Poetical Works of Alexander Pope?
- Check the title page or spine for the 'A. L. Burt Company' imprint, a hallmark of this New York-based publisher.
- Examine the binding material, which typically features decorative cloth or early 20th-century leather with gilded lettering.
- Verify the publication era by looking for the characteristic typography and paper stock used between 1880 and 1920.
- Look for the inclusion of Pope's famous translations of Homer, which were often bundled in these comprehensive Burt editions.
History of The Poetical Works of Alexander Pope
Alexander Pope was a prominent English poet of the 18th century, known for his satirical and philosophical verse, as well as his translations of Homer. His works are cornerstones of English literature, and early or significant editions are highly sought after by collectors. A. L. Burt Company was an American publishing house active from the late 19th to early 20th century, known for reprinting popular works and classics, making literature accessible to a wider audience.
